Women
Basic Guidelines• Solid color, conservative suit • Coordinated blouse • Moderate shoes • Limited jewelry • Neat, professional hairstyle • Tan or light hosiery • Sparse make-up & perfume • Manicured nails • Portfolio or briefcase
Women (Common Mistakes)
• Playing with hair during an interview – Wear it up
• Skirts Too Short– Business skirts should be close to the knee– If shorter wear tights not hose
• Showing cleavage– Wear a camisole under low cut shirts
• Too many colors– Attire should be basic and not too flashy

Men
Basic Guidelines• Solid color, conservative suit • White long sleeve shirt • Conservative tie • Dark socks, professional shoes • Very limited jewelry • Neat, professional hairstyle • Go easy on the aftershave • Neatly trimmed nails • Portfolio or briefcase
Men (Common Mistakes)
• Wrinkled Clothing– Fresh creases from ironing
• Too strong cologne– Don’t wear any– Ask someone to give you feedback
• Hair in covering your eyes– Neatly combed to the side or back
• Tennis Shoes with dress pants– Leather soled shoes or dress loafers
